disenslave in a sentence

v. t.

Definition

Disenslave: to free individuals from oppression or servitude.

Sample Sentences

  1. The movement aimed to disenslave individuals trapped in oppressive systems.
  2. They worked tirelessly to disenslave their fellow countrymen from tyrannical rule.
  3. Education can be a powerful tool to disenslave marginalized communities.
  4. The activists sought to disenslave society from the burdens of prejudice and inequality.
  5. Her mission was to disenslave those bound by economic hardship and social injustice.
